Did I park on a squirrel?

I have 2001 Acura 3.2CL type-S, when I turn on the key, even if I don’t start it, it makes a rythmic thumping noise for about 30 seconds. The first time it happened I had just pulled to the curb, and it sounded like a squirrel was thumping it’s tail against the undercarriage of my car. It happens intermittently while driving, but does not change tempo with speed. Any ideas?

Is it possible that the noise is actually coming from behind the dashboard, rather than from underneath the car? I ask this question because a possible cause of this type of noise is a malfunctioning “blend door” in the HVAC system.

Have you noticed any problems with either the temperature of the air from the HVAC system, or problems with directing the flow of air where you want it to be? Test all of the modes of the HVAC system (floor, dash-level vents, defrost, bi-level, heat, A/C, recirculate) to see if there are any abnormalities.
